Understanding 4K Camera Drones
The 4K camera specification is crucial for those desiring cinematic-quality footage. It delivers clarity, detail, and vibrancy that leave ordinary HD far behind. When researching drones, one should search for additional features that pair with this majestic visual capability.
- Advanced stabilization: To avoid shaky footage, it’s imperative that your drone features gimbal stabilization.
- Flight time: Often underestimated, longer flight times allow more footage to be captured with fewer interruptions.
- Intelligent modes: From follow-me to waypoint navigation, these features enhance filming flexibility.
Features to Consider
Choosing the best drone with 4K camera means evaluating specific features. Key aspects include battery life, range, ease of use, and drone durability. For example, intelligent navigation modes like GPS return-to-home ensure your drone safely returns when low on power.

FAQs
- What factors influence drone footage quality?
- Consider sensor size, stabilizing technology, and shooting angles to maximize footage quality.
- Can I fly drones in restricted areas?
- No, it’s crucial to respect local regulations to avoid legal issues or drone confiscation.
- How does 4K compare to other resolutions?
- 4K resolution offers four times the clarity of HD, providing exceptionally detailed footage.
